The Lamborghini Urus is a high performance luxury SUV manufactured by Italian automobile manufacturer Lamborghini. It was introduced in December 2017 as a 2018 model year production vehicle. In July 2020, the company announced the 10,000th unit of the Urus. In 2022, Lamborghini hit a major milestone, having produced 20,000 of these SUVs, which made the Urus the company’s best-selling model in the shortest time.In 2019, the Urus model became Lamborghini’s best-seller, with some 5,000 units of the Urus delivered that year compared to around 2,100 Huracáns, and 1,100 Aventadors. Total deliveries decreased in 2020 but immediately recovered between 2021 and 2023, reaching 6,100 Urus and 4,000 Huracáns.Insurance Costs: Insurance for the Urus can be significantly higher than average, often exceeding $2,000 to $3,500 per year.
